Total Visits

Views
Scylla ...2514

Total Visits Per Month

September 2025October 2025November 2025December 2025January 2026February 2026March 2026
Scylla ...81384538201410

Top country views

Views
United States293
India119
Singapore116
China93
Germany76
Philippines36
Ireland33
Brazil29
Japan22
Russia22

Top cities views

Views
Dallas72
Singapore53
Beijing36
Dublin32
Ashburn26
Boardman20
Hong Kong20
Kozhikode17
New York17
Brussels13